Overview

Azure Platform Engineer Contract - Edinburgh

Bright Purple is seeking a skilled Azure Platform Engineer for an exciting contract role with a leading financial services organisation in Edinburgh. This position focuses on infrastructure as code, automation, and cloud engineering to support both existing and future applications.

Location & Contract
  • Edinburgh / Hybrid (2 days onsite per week)
  • Up to £625 per day
  • 6-month initial contract
  • Inside IR35
Key Responsibilities
  • Enable and optimise application deployments on Azure
  • Automate Azure environments using Terraform
  • Build secure, scalable environments for code storage, deployment, and protection
  • Contribute to cloud strategy and architecture
What You’ll Bring
  • Proven expertise in Microsoft Azure (ideally within financial services)
  • Strong hands-on experience with Terraform and infrastructure as code
  • Knowledge of Kubernetes for container orchestration
  • Exposure to AWS or GCP is a strong advantage
